Belief in Cross River State, especially in Calabar, the state capital, is widespread that children are believed to possess diabolical powers to attack anyone they so choose. Virtually every misfortune is attributed to witchcraft.

The Ministry of justice in partnership with UNICEF in protecting the rights of the child has sought ways into protection there rights by sending a bill prohibiting every form of witchcraft or accusing any child of such under the Child Rights Act of Cross River State.
